CAIRO - 9 May 2018: Bishop of Samalout Bevnotious inaugurated two new churches within the framework of annual celebrations in Virgin Mary monastery at Gabal al Tayr in the Upper Egyptian governorate of Minya.

In statements on Wednesday, Spokesman for the Coptic Orthodox Church Polis Halim said that the churches are named "the flight to Egypt church" and "the cave church".

The Holy Family's seeking refuge in Egypt is considered to be an event of utmost significance in Egypt's long history and during their journey in Egypt, the Holy Family rested in a cave which is now located inside Gabal al Tayr's ancient church.

Gabal Al Tayr (Mountain of the Birds in Arabic) is located on the East bank of the Nile and given its historical significance it is now a popular tourist destination that attracts more than two million visitors every year.
